This was my biggest complaint against Garrett's offense .. the comeback routes.

I can never understand why you would make it easy on the defender to defend or intercept the ball by letting them face forward.

The offensive player knows where he is going, there is no reason to show the defensive back that as well before the throw.

The Cowboys need to start running vertical plays instead of curls and comebacks all the time. Vertical does not mean it has to be 30 yards down the field either.

You can play vertical with 5 and 10 yard throws with slants or even just straight routes.

What happened to the crossing routes? The rub routes? Against a two deep zone, the crossing routes should be a staple. Still not enough passing to the back over the middle coming out of the backfield.
